3.5 stars
"Not as good as expected"
Pros: Awesome graphics and sound
Cons: Terrible online play, difficult to see sometimes, crashes occasionally
Summary: This Ghost Recon trades in some of what I liked about the older games for flashy graphics and sound. First of all, you cannot open doors and clear rooms anymore. In fact, you really can't interact with the environment at all. Team commands are basically limited to go there and fight, go there and wait, or follow me. The graphics look good, but the contrast makes it difficult to play. I find myself using thermal image goggles in plain daylight because the screen is too dark or the enemy is too hard to see. This is especially frustrating in multiplayer.
Online play is terrible. Expect to wait 10-15 minutes between games. This is because the interface often puts you in a lobby for games that are already in progress. Also, when the players return from the match it is common for them to then kick you out of the lobby forcing you to repeat the process. Also, online play looses the only thing that made this game worth playing and thats the 'cover' options. During normal gameplay it is a lot like the game killswitch. The controls are set up to allow you to take cover easily and quickly then come out of cover to shoot or toss nades. Like I said, multiplayer doesn't have this feature. Finally, if you play multiplayer, expect a lot of spawn point camping. During team deathmatch, each team has about 3 predefined spawn points. If the opposing team makes it to your side, they will just sit at these 3 places and kill you as soon as you start. I've seen this before while playing other games online, but not this bad.
In short, the game is ultra-realistic, the graphics are great, but it really isn't that fun to play (especially online).
